    Top Retirement Living Options for Today’s Seniors

    Retirement is a time to relax, explore new hobbies, and enjoy life without work responsibilities. For today’s seniors, there are more choices than ever before when it comes to living arrangements.

    Whether someone wants more independence or needs some daily help, there is a retirement living option that can meet those needs.

    This article explores the top living choices for seniors today, so they can decide what best fits their lifestyle and future plans.

    Independent Living Communities

    Independent living is for seniors who can care for themselves but want a community setting. These communities often include private apartments or houses, shared meals, and group activities. Seniors enjoy the freedom of living on their own, but they also benefit from nearby services like housekeeping, transportation, and maintenance.

    These communities are designed with older adults in mind. They are easy to move around in and often offer amenities like fitness centers, game rooms, and walking paths. Independent living is a great option for seniors who no longer want to worry about home upkeep and want to be around others their age.

    Assisted Living Facilities

    Assisted living is perfect for seniors who need a bit of help with daily tasks but do not require medical care around the clock. In assisted living facilities, seniors receive help with activities like bathing, dressing, taking medications, and preparing meals. They also have access to social activities and health services.

    Residents have their own living spaces, and staff members are available 24/7 to help as needed. These facilities offer peace of mind for families, knowing their loved one is safe and well cared for. Assisted living strikes a balance between independence and support.

    Memory Care Communities

    Some seniors live with memory-related conditions like Alzheimer’s or dementia. Memory care communities are designed specifically for their needs. These facilities provide a safe and structured environment with trained staff who understand memory loss challenges.

    Rooms and buildings are set up to prevent wandering and confusion. Programs focus on mental stimulation, physical activity, and emotional support. Memory care communities offer families comfort, knowing their loved ones are in a caring and secure place.

    Aging in Place with Home Modifications

    Many seniors choose to stay in their own homes as they grow older. This is called aging in place. To make it easier, they may need to make home changes, such as adding grab bars, stair lifts, or walk-in tubs. They may also hire in-home caregivers to help with daily tasks or medical needs.

    This option allows seniors to remain in a familiar setting and keep their routines. However, it can be harder to stay social and active unless they make an effort to join local clubs or activities.     Explore the Top Retirement Living Options

    Seniors today have many choices when it comes to retirement living. From full independence to special care, there is an option that fits every need. Choosing the right place depends on personal health, lifestyle, and future goals.

    By exploring these options early, seniors and their families can make informed decisions that lead to a happy and secure retirement.
